Engineered for reliability in demanding industrial environments, the Allen-Bradley 1492-CB3H070 7A 3-Pole Circuit Breaker delivers dependable overcurrent protection for three-phase circuits. This is a genuine Allen-Bradley component designed to fit seamlessly into standard 1492-series panels and control enclosures, making it a smart, long-term choice for machine builders and maintenance teams alike.

Why this 1492-CB3H070 stands out

  • 3-pole design provides balanced protection across all three phases, helping to prevent uneven loading and downstream damage in three-phase systems.
  • 7 A current rating is ideal for protecting small-to-moderate loads in control panels, automation modules, and compact machinery without unnecessary nuisance trips.
  • Genuine Allen-Bradley part with part number 1492-CB3H070 ensures consistent trip characteristics, compatibility with existing 1492 accessories, and straightforward replacement in mature installations.
  • Compact, panel-friendly footprint designed to integrate into standard industrial enclosures, keeping control panels tidy while delivering robust protection.

Practical tips for use

  • Match the 7 A rating to the maximum expected operating current of your three-phase load, sizing for startup surges and continuous running current.
  • Install as a like-for-like replacement in existing 1492-series enclosures to maintain compatibility with mounting and wiring footprints.
  • Follow panel manufacturer guidelines for terminal torque and wiring practices to ensure secure connections and reliable operation.
  • Maintain proper labeling and documentation for future maintenance, using the exact part number 1492-CB3H070 to avoid mix-ups with other breakers.
